运维

运维

Products

当前位置:首页 > 运维 >

如何设置Debian上vsftp的权限以保障安全?

96SEO 2025-04-26 12:35 2



Debian系略策化优与置配限统中vsftpd权限配置与优化策略

在De。略策化优列bian系统中,配置和管理vsftpd的权限是一个涉及多个层面的任务,包括用户权限、目录权限以及vsftpd配置文件的设置。本文将深入分析vsftpd权限设置对系统性能和业务的影响,并提供一系列优化策略。

1. 问题背景与影响

在Debian系统中,vsftpd作为FTP服务器的实现,其权限设置直接影响到服务的安全性、稳定性和性能。不当的权限配置可能导致以下问题:

vsftp在Debian上的权限设置方法
  • 安全风险:未正确设置权限可能导致未授权访问,甚至数据泄露。
  • 性能问题:权限设置不当可能引起不必要的文件系统访问,降低服务器性能。
  • 业务中断:权限问题可能导致合法用户无法正常访问FTP服务。

因此,正确配置vsftpd的权限对于保障系统安全和业务连续性至关重要。

2. 典型表现与产生原因

在Debian系统中,vsftpd权限配置不当的典型表现包括:

  • 用户无法登录FTP服务器。
  • 用户登录后无法访问特定目录或文件。
  • 用户可以访问不应访问的目录或文件。

产生这些问题的原因可能包括:

  • 配置文件设置错误,如pamservicename未正确设置。
  • 目录权限设置不当,如权限数值错误或所有权分配错误。
  • SELinux策略限制,如SELinux处于enforcing模式。

3. 优化策略

针对上述问题,

3.1 配置文件优化

  • 工作原理通过编辑vsftpd的配置文件,如/etc/vsftpd/vsftpd.conf,来调整服务设置。
  • 实施步骤关闭匿名用户登录、启用本地用户登录、启用虚拟用户等。
  • 最佳实践确保配置文件中的设置符合实际需求,避免过度开放权限。

3.2 目录权限优化

  • 工作原理通过设置目录权限来限制用户访问。
  • 实施步骤设置正确的主目录权限,如使用chmod和chown命令。
  • 最佳实践为每个用户设置独立的目录,并严格控制权限。

3.3 SELinux策略调整

  • 工作原理调整SELinux策略以允许vsftpd正常工作。
  • 实施步骤将SELinux模式设置为permissive或调整相关策略。
  • 最佳实践在调整策略后进行测试,确保vsftpd服务正常运行。

4. 案例与数据支撑

  • 案例某公司FTP服务器因权限设置不当导致部分用户无法登录。
  • 解决方案通过调整配置文件和目录权限,成功解决了用户登录问题。
  • 数据支撑优化后,用户登录成功率达到100%,服务器性能得到提升。

5.

通过实施上述优化策略,Debian系统中vsftpd的权限问题可以得到有效解决。在实际操作中,建议根据不同业务场景选择合适的优化策略组合,并建立持续的性能监控体系,确保系统始终保持最优状态。

标签: debian

提交需求或反馈

Demand feedback